Get ready to kick the door, fight monsters, and grab the loot in the new Munchkin Dungeon game from CMON and Steve Jackson Games

Munchkin is a competitive tabletop card game from Steve Jackson games for 3-6 players. It is a humorous take on the fantasy RPG genre where munchkins aim to level up and grab the loot as soon as possible, something we will all have experienced with newbie players. Munchkin was adopted by the community and became a regular feature around tabletops, often played during a break or before a session would start. It has gone on to spawn lots of expansions and franchised editions, including a recent Disney adaptation.

Munchkin Dungeon brings the mischievous lovable fun from the Munchkin series to the tabletop. Recommended for 2-5 players aged 14 and up, the game sees our team of adventurers enter the dungeon and make their way to the final boss fight, kicking doors down, killing monsters, and grabbing the loot on their way. Players collect fame for their endeavors and the winner with the most fame wins. They take turns to move around the dungeon with a typical go comprising of four phases.

  • Kick open the door, sees our hero move between rooms by connecting stairs collecting the loot as they move. They continue to move until they enter a room with another hero or monster. Get in Trouble, gives the rival heroes play threat cards to hurt or stop you in your tracks. Resolve Room, Now you must fight and kill all the monsters in the room. Combat here is quick and lean. Loot & rest, if the room is clear you take the loot and rest until you are next called upon.

You can level up by spending coins you have acquired and if you die you receive shame points; too many of these and you’ll die of embarrassment. A typical game is estimated to last about 80 minutes.

Munchkin Dungeon and the expansion Munchkin Dungeon: Side Quest should be available from July 17 at your local independent games store or online.
